Подтвердить что ты не робот

Получить значение файла типа ввода и оповещение, если оно пустое

как предупредить, если файл типа ввода пуст!?

это мой код jquery, но я не знал, как получить значение

$('.upload').live("click",function()
{
    var imgVal = $('#uploadImage').val();
    if(imgVal=='')
    {
        alert("empty input file");

    }
    return false;

});


<input type="file" name="image" id="uploadImage" size="30" />
<input type="submit" name="upload"  class="send_upload" value="upload" />
4b9b3361

Ответ 1

<script type="text/javascript">
$(document).ready(function() {
    $('#upload').bind("click",function() 
    { 
        var imgVal = $('#uploadImage').val(); 
        if(imgVal=='') 
        { 
            alert("empty input file"); 

        } 
        return false; 

    }); 
});
</script> 

<input type="file" name="image" id="uploadImage" size="30" /> 
<input type="submit" name="upload" id="upload"  class="send_upload" value="upload" /> 

Ответ 2

Должно быть

$('.send_upload')

но не $('.upload')

Ответ 3

Код HTML

<input type="file" name="image" id="uploadImage" size="30" />
<input type="submit" name="upload"  class="send_upload" value="upload" />

Код jQuery с использованием метода bind

$(document).ready(function() {
    $('#upload').bind("click",function() 
    { if(!$('#uploadImage').val()){
                alert("empty");
                return false;} });  });